What is a Psychiatric Assessment?
A psychiatric assessment is a structured procedure that assists mental health specialists assess an individual's psychological state. This assessment can consist of interviews, surveys, and different tests to gather extensive information about an individual's mental wellness. It intends to identify any mental health disorders and guide treatment techniques.

What to Expect During a Psychiatric Assessment
Comprehending what to expect can assist minimize anxiety surrounding the assessment. Here are the common elements of the process:
Pre-Assessment
- Scheduling: Reach out to the chosen psychiatrist or clinic to set up a consultation. You might be needed to complete preliminary paperwork or provide details about your insurance coverage.
- Preparation: Write down any signs, feelings, or concerns that triggered you to look for assistance. Note any appropriate personal or household case history.
The Assessment
| Element |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Clinical Interview | The psychiatrist will ask in-depth concerns about your signs, ideas, and feelings. |
| History Taking | Discuss your mental health history, any past treatments, and household history of mental disease. |
| Mental Status Examination | Your psychiatrist will assess your present mental state, consisting of state of mind, behavior, and cognitive function. |
| Mental Testing | Some assessments might include standardized questionnaires or tests to measure your mental health condition more properly. |
Post-Assessment
- Feedback Session: After the assessment, the psychiatrist will supply feedback, share their observations, and talk about possible diagnoses.
- Treatment Plan: If needed, a treatment plan will be developed, which may include treatment, medication, or a combination of both.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How long does a psychiatric assessment take?
A1: The duration can differ; common evaluations might last from 60 to 90 minutes, depending on the intricacy of the scenario and the specific requirements of the psychiatrist.
Q2: Is a psychiatric assessment personal?
A2: Yes, psychiatric evaluations are private. Mental health specialists are bound by ethical guidelines and legal requirements to keep your information private, barring remarkable circumstances (such as a danger of damage to self or others).
Q3: Do I require a referral to see a psychiatrist?
A3: This depends upon your insurance company and the psychiatrist's practice. Some may need a referral, while others might accept self-referrals.
Q4: What should I bring to my psychiatric assessment?
A4: Bring any pertinent medical records, a list of medications you are currently taking, details about your insurance (if relevant), and notes concerning your symptoms or issues to discuss throughout the assessment.
Q5: Can I have a parent or pal accompany me to the assessment?
A5: Yes, having assistance from a relied on individual can be helpful, especially for more youthful patients or those feeling distressed about the assessment.
